Abstract

PROBLEM TO BE SOLVED: To reduce irregularities generated on a chipping surface to uniformly finish the surface as much as possible, and prevent an excessive chipping. SOLUTION: A wall surface chipping machine 11 is formed of a mounting bracket 12 mounted on a base machine such as back hoe; a drum supporting bracket 13 fixed to the opposite side to the mounting bracket 12; a rotating drum 14 rotatably supported by the drum supporting bracket 13 and connected to the driving shaft of a prescribed rotation driving mechanism 3; and a plurality of drum cutters 15 protruded on the circumference of the rotating drum 14. The drum cutter 15 is arranged on the rotating drum 14 in such a manner that the rotating radius on the tip of each drum cutter 15 is substantially equal to each other.
